After a challenging 2020, we would like to offer some hope and optimism for next year at our Festive Fireside entitled “Finance for Change – Reasons to be Cheerful in 2021”, which forms part of our Path to COP26 campaign.
The event will have a Scottish flavour, with speakers including:
- Dame Susan Rice, Chair of Scottish Fiscal Commission, the GEFI Global Steering Group & the Banking Standards Board and former Managing Director of Lloyds Banking Group in Scotland
- Willie Watt, Chair of the recently launched Scottish National Investment Bank and former CEO & Chair of Martin Currie
- Andrew Wilson, Chair of Scotland’s Sustainable Growth Commission, Founding Partner at Charlotte Street Partners and former MSP.
Discussion points will include:
- How the new mission-led Scottish National Investment Bank will provide patient capital to build a stronger, fairer, more sustainable Scotland
- How Scotland can utilise its unique natural capital to support a green recovery from COVID
- The role of finance at the COP26 summit in Glasgow next year.
